Hosted by the Center for Coastal Studies, Art and Endangered Nature will be a panel discussion led by Zyg Plater on June 18.
It will feature graphics, poetry, prose, and a symphonic representation of the graceful movements of endangered whales.
Panelists will include Terry Wolkowicz, Mark Faherty, Professor Liz Bradfield, Mark Adams, Heidi Jon Schmidt, and Dr. Stormy Mayo.

This event is part of the FORUM 24 event series sponsored by the Provincetown Art Gallery Association and chaired by Cid Bolduc and Grace Hopkins.
Forum 24 celebrates the 75th anniversary of the seminal Forum 49 presentation of emerging modern art - an event that changed the history of art in Provincetown and worldwide.
The Provincetown Art Gallery Association is marking the occasion with a summer of events designed to honor the original Forum and illuminate the connections between modern art and the cultural changes and artistic changes that still resonate in the world today.
